Sign In — Free (10 views/day)EBBY HALLIDAY FOUNDATION, founded in 2017, is a small nonprofit in the Human Services sector that reported $217K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ue grew 17% year-over-year, indicating healthy expansion. Net assets of $3.3M represent 183 months of operating reserves.
THIS ORGANIZATION'S MISSION IS TO PROVIDE SUPPORT OF CHARITABLE ORGANIZATIONS IN THE NORTH TEXAS AREA THAT SERVE BOYS AND GIRLS, ADHERING TO THE ACTIVITIES AND CHARITABLE CAUSES THAT EBBY HALLIDAY PROMOTED AND SUPPORTED DURING HER LIFETIME.

| Year | Revenue | Expenses | Assets | Net Income |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| $216,943 | $215,278 | $3,308,446 | $1,665 |
| 2023 | $185,251 | $178,589 | $3,308,280 | $6,662 |
| 2022 | $807,537 | $300,364 | $3,302,218 | $507,173 |
| 2021 | $83,514 | $286,943 | $2,827,277 | $-203,429 |
| 2020 | $91,605 | $145,327 | $2,999,160 | $-53,722 |
| 2019 | $142,391 | $159,476 | $3,054,460 | $-17,085 |
| 2018 | $3,228,339 | $161,158 | $3,071,285 | $3,067,181 |
